Cinch is a male first name.
There’s a good chance that a boy named Cinch in a medium-sized town will be unique. That’s because only a few babies a year are named Cinch in all of the US. Only about one in 100,000 boys is named Cinch by his parents. In the ranking of most common boys names in recent years, Cinch ranks at #6,047. That means there are 6,046 more common boys names, but there are also a few thousand that are even rarer. Of all Americans currently living, not even one in 100,000 would answer if you shouted out the name Cinch.

With five letters, the name Cinch is comparatively short. In fact, 17.0% of all common first names in the US consist of exactly five letters. Only 7% of all first names are even shorter, while 75% have more than five letters. On average, first names in the US (not counting hyphenated names) are 6.5 letters long. There are no significant differences between boys' and girls' names.
